When you look at electric fireplaces, the final cost depends on a few specific things. Size is the biggest factor, as larger units require more materials and complex internal heating components. You will also see price shifts based on the installation type—built-in models involve more labor and structural work than simple wall-mount options. Features like realistic flame technology, smart home integration, and heat output settings also change the bottom line. We can get your exact pricing confirmed free on the call.

While generally convenient, some electric fireplaces may not produce as much heat as a gas or wood-burning unit, serving more as supplemental heat. The visual flame, while improved, might not satisfy everyone's desire for a traditional fire. The electricity used for the flame effect is minimal. For supplemental heating, an electric fireplace functions similarly to a space heater. The overall usage in Pembroke Pines will depend on how often you run the heat and the efficiency of your home's insulation. A pro can help you estimate this.

Modern electric fireplaces boast remarkably realistic flame effects, often featuring 3D flames and detailed log sets. Look for adjustable flame colors and speeds for a more customized look. The licensed pros serving Pembroke Pines can guide you to the most visually convincing models on the market.
An electric fireplace insert is a great option for updating an existing fireplace or adding a cozy focal point without major renovations. They are designed to fit into standard fireplace openings. A pro can evaluate your current fireplace in Pembroke Pines to see if an insert is the best solution.
Most electric fireplaces are designed to plug into a standard 120-volt outlet, making installation straightforward. However, it's crucial to check the manufacturer's specifications for your chosen model. The specialists who visit your Pembroke Pines home can confirm the correct outlet requirements.
